Class: FaradayOauth2CcgMiddleware::ClientCredentialsGrant::Options

Inherits:
Object
  • Object
show all
Defined in:
lib/faraday_oauth2_ccg_middleware.rb

Class Method Summary collapse

Instance Method Summary collapse

Class Method Details

.from(value) ⇒ Object



30
31
32
# File 'lib/faraday_oauth2_ccg_middleware.rb', line 30

def self.from(value)
  super(value)
end

Instance Method Details

#cache_storeObject



50
51
52
# File 'lib/faraday_oauth2_ccg_middleware.rb', line 50

def cache_store
  self[:cache_store] ||= nil
end

#client_idObject



42
43
44
# File 'lib/faraday_oauth2_ccg_middleware.rb', line 42

def client_id
  self[:client_id] ||= ''
end

#client_secretObject



46
47
48
# File 'lib/faraday_oauth2_ccg_middleware.rb', line 46

def client_secret
  self[:client_secret] ||= ''
end

#oauth_hostObject



34
35
36
# File 'lib/faraday_oauth2_ccg_middleware.rb', line 34

def oauth_host
  self[:oauth_host] ||= ''
end

#token_urlObject



38
39
40
# File 'lib/faraday_oauth2_ccg_middleware.rb', line 38

def token_url
  self[:token_url] ||= ''
end